A coalition of environmental and climate justice, Indigenous rights, public health, consumer, and environmental groups delivered two letters urging lawmakers to oppose including the giveaway of billions of taxpayer dollars to the fossil fuel industry in any tax bill.

From the Wyoming coal mines, to the gasification plant in Penwell, to the oilfields of the Permian Basin — this subsidy spotlight explores the human impact of government subsidies gone haywire.
